What the Heck is “Cup no Fuchiko”?

It’s not a strap, nor it is a magnet. A new type of figure called “Cup no Fuchiko” is booming in Japan.

The cuteness of “Cup no Fuchiko” is manifested when she is placed on a cup. She can sit quietly, try to climb the cup with all her strength, or hang from the cup as if she is exhausted. Looking at her just naturally soothes your heart.

“Cup no Fuchiko” was planned and designed by manga artist Katsuki Tanaka. She was born into the world as a capsule toy, and in the blink of an eye, she became a big hit with 1.3 million being sold. It seems there are many in Japan who want to be soothed by this tiny girl.

There are seven variations altogether, including a slightly sexy Fuchiko and Fuchiko holding a lemon. All of them are very cute.
